Thanksgiving Turkey Meatloaf
1 lb of ground turkey
1 6 ounce package of stuffing mix
1 14 ounce can of whole berry cranberry sauce
1/2 cup of celery
1/2 cup of yellow onion
1 teaspoon of fresh sage
1 egg
Pepper and salt to taste
Preheat oven to 350. Place celery and onion in skillet and cook over medium heat until softened. Add celery, onion and the remainder of the ingredients in a bowl and mix together. Spray a 9 X 5 inch loaf pan and add all ingredients. Bake meatloaf for an hour or until tests done. We like this loaf garnished with cranberry sauce or gravy. Serves 4.
